Hey y'all I have 2 does due on Friday. I have never had a litter in the summer before so I want to make sure they stay hydrated. I read something online about giving them electrolytes before or after they give birth. I went to my local TSC but they didn't have any for bunnies. They said maybe try Pedialytes for them. Would you recommend doing this? Just trying to help my girls out in this heat!
 
I do not think it is necessary. Rabbits do not sweat. They pant, and if really stressed they pant until their chest is wet with drool. If you have that level of heat stress, you need to do something more--fans, shade, ice blocks, misters, etc.

If you are concerned that your rabbits are not drinking enough, a tablespoon of apple cider vinegar in their water does seem to taste good to them, but mostly I think it just makes owners feel better without actually doing much good or bad for the rabbit.
